Description
Find out all of the latest gossip happening in Nigeria and across the world on the Off Air Podcast with Gbemi and Toolz. Keep up to date with entertainment news, fashion news, relationship advice, inspirational and motivations topics and lots more. Plus, they do not keep it PG!!OffAir with Gbemi and Toolz promises to be exciting and fun.

In this episode, we sit with Tosin Olaseinde, finance expert and founder of Money Africa, to unpack Nigeria’s new tax law set to take effect in 2026 and what it truly means for young Nigerians both working for companies at home and abroad. From income brackets and digital remittances to side hustles and foreign earnings, Tosin breaks down the real-life impact of the new policy in simple, relatable terms — no jargon, no confusion, just straight facts and practical insights.
